Today is Resurrection Sunday!

Despite Jesus’ teaching and predictions, His disciples didn’t see this coming. Two of His followers, both named Mary, went to the tomb early in the morning after the Sabbath to prepare Jesus’ body for proper burial (Matthew 28:1; Luke 24:1). But, they and the Roman guards were shaken to their core, literally and figuratively, the body was not there! What had happened? A man in beautiful clothes explained, “He is not here. He has risen just as He said.” What? That doesn’t happen. But, it did!

After they looked around and knew it to be factual, they ran back to the other disciples. Of course, those gathered couldn’t believe it either (Luke 24:11) Would you? But, they ran to the tomb, and ... everything the women reported was true!

They went back and had to ponder what they just witnessed. While they were discussing and thinking, Jesus appeared to them. They thought they were hallucinating, seeing a ghost. But, Jesus asked for food. (Luke 24:36-49) Ghosts don’t eat!

As if that weren’t convincing enough, Jesus spent 40 days with them and was seen by over 500 people that recognized Him (Acts 1:3; 1 Corinthians 15:3-6). After the 40 days, before ascending back to Heaven, Jesus told His followers to go and make disciples telling them of forgiveness of sin and eternal life through Christ. We no longer have to fear death. He has conquered death! We just have to believe that and acknowledge Him as our Savior (Romans 10:9-10). Living the joyful life will follow. And, then we can confess, like Thomas, who doubted Jesus’ physical resurrection, “My Lord and my God!” (John 20:24-29).

I hope you and your family have a joyful and peaceful Resurrection Sunday and celebrate it not just today but everyday.
